Female Rapper, Natasha Beckley Engages in Rap Beef With XZU B And Amiza
3 months agoThe Sierra Leone music industry has been recently unsettled by a series of beefs with Female Rapper Natasha Beckley, Xzu B and Amiza throwing jibes at one another. The beefs, which have been budding for...